Output d62d95ac766a356a340ee430e96b42cecf97e3714f07a9442d784417e8073577:29
- value
- 86270
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 227e46f191bab9105798a9f1e565aa577aa66448 OP_EQUAL
- address
- 34qQAxJgeHxEAgPevqABU5NTd6YvnSUthq
- transaction
- d62d95ac766a356a340ee430e96b42cecf97e3714f07a9442d784417e8073577
- confirmations
- 211424
- spent
- true